The new BSA 1409 D5 from Putzmeister
 

The new stationary concrete pumps in the BSA 1400 series have been developed with model variants for a wide range of applications all over the world. The necessary flexibility is provided in particular by various pump units with a maximum concrete pressure of up to 152 bar and delivery rates of up to 130 m³/h. The range of engines is broad and includes powerful diesel engines that meet the respective emission standards of the markets.

All models in the 1400 series are based on the same platform, which keeps service costs low and simplifies the procurement of spare parts. For example, they are equipped with a consistent control system, hydraulics and a uniform frame and side panels.

Efficiency meets sustainability 
The diesel tank volume has been increased by over 60 per cent, ensuring longer operating times without interruption and reducing the fuel transport requirement. This is not only more economical, but also better for the environment. An optional off-line fine filter is available to extend the oil change intervals, which also allows the use of a biodegradable hydraulic oil.

Operation and service: pure comfort
The BSA 1400 series is extremely easy to use – for both beginners and experienced machine operators. The basic functions can be easily operated using robust toggle switches, even when wearing gloves. The modern 7-inch colour display shows all important operating conditions, such as the engine and pump status, and allows for easy selection of special functions and presets.

But it is not only in use that the new stationary pumps offer convenience, but also in terms of service: optimised accessibility to the various components and maintenance points – such as for changing the delivery pistons, hydraulic oil and air filters – saves working time and thus costs.
